Park City Firefighter Romance books in publication order
2 books
Rescue My Heart
by Christine Kersey
2016
Lacey moves to Park City after leaving a stifling relationship and keeps crossing paths with firefighter Jake Davis. His kindness is hard to ignore, but trusting herself again is harder.
Hearts On Fire
by Christine Kersey
2017
Arwen is focused on her new career when firefighter Tyler becomes her personal trainer. He is determined not to fall in love again, until danger forces him to choose.

Series background & context
Christine Kersey's Park City Firefighter Romance books pair everyday emotional change with the dependable appeal of firefighter heroes. Set around Park City, Utah, these stories focus on women who are starting over in some way and the men who step into their lives at exactly the wrong, or right, moment.
The books work as standalones.
That means each romance has its own couple and conflict, but they share a similar tone. In Rescue My Heart, Lacey arrives in Park City after leaving a stifling relationship and is trying to reclaim her confidence and creative life when firefighter Jake keeps crossing her path. In Hearts On Fire, Arwen is focused on her new career as a therapist while Tyler, a firefighter and paramedic, is doing his best not to fall in love again.
What links these stories is the mix of competence and vulnerability. The heroes are used to showing up in emergencies, but the books are just as interested in quieter kinds of rescue, helping someone trust herself again, believe she is worth loving, or step toward a future that feels less guarded.
The tone is clean, warm, and lightly suspenseful at times. Expect mountain-town energy, attractive firefighters, heroines in transition, and romances that care as much about emotional safety as physical danger.
